French Wine Industry Tanks, But It Still Makes Best Vino

(Newser) – The French wine industry is in a tough spot, Mike Steinberger writes on Slate. “It is hemorrhaging market share abroad, domestic consumption continues to plummet, and thousands of vintners are in desperate financial straits.” What’s more, “the appellation system that regulates...   Read full story »
